Mikhail Kshevetskiy 19548adfe9 spi: airoha: en7523: workaround flash damaging if UART_TXD was short to GND
We found that some serial console may pull TX line to GROUND during board
boot time. Airoha uses TX line as one of it's BOOT pins. This will lead
to booting in RESERVED boot mode.

It was found that some flashes operates incorrectly in RESERVED mode.
Micron and Skyhigh flashes are definitely affected by the issue,
Winbond flashes are NOT affected.

Details:
--------
DMA reading of odd pages on affected flashes operates incorrectly. Page
reading offset (start of the page) on hardware level is replaced by 0x10.
Thus results in incorrect data reading. Usage of UBI make things even
worse. Any attempt to access UBI leads to ubi damaging. As result OS loading
becomes impossible.

Non-DMA reading is OK.

This patch detects booting in reserved mode, turn off DMA and print big
fat warning.

Ye Li 8e8fdb6681 spi: nxp_fspi: Support i.MX8DXL flexspi
According to i.MX8DXL A1 errata ERR050601, concurrent read accesses
from the A35 cores to the peripherals within the LSIO subsystem
(region 0_5DXX_XXXX) and address spaces in the regions
[0_0000_0000 – 0_1BFF_FFFF] and [4_0000_0000 – 4_3FFF_FFFF] can collide
and cause data corruption in the returned data, with no failure report.
Even a single A35 core accessing both these regions can trigger the issue
because an A35 core can have more than one parallel read operation in
progress.

The flexspi0 AHB memory is in LSIO region mentioned in above errata.
So we can't use AHB read, only can read data from FIFO.
Add the compatible string for 8DXL and use a flag for the IPS read.

Ramin Moussavi 709b5be0a4 spi: atmel_qspi: fix race condition in transfer completion check
In atmel_qspi_transfer(), the status register is polled with:

  imr = QSPI_SR_INSTRE | QSPI_SR_CSR;
  return readl_poll_timeout(aq->regs + QSPI_SR, sr,
                            (sr & imr) == imr,
                            ATMEL_QSPI_TIMEOUT);

However, this is racy: QSPI_SR_INSTRE can be set before QSPI_SR_CSR,
and will then be cleared by the read. If that happens, the condition
"(sr & imr) == imr" can never be true, and the function times out.

This race condition is avoided in at91bootstrap by accumulating the
status bits across reads until both bits have been observed:

  /* Poll INSTruction End and Chip Select Rise flags. */
  imr = (QSPI_SR_INSTRE | QSPI_SR_CSR);
  sr = 0;
  do {
    udelay(1);
    sr |= qspi_readl(qspi, QSPI_SR) & imr;
  } while ((--timeout) && (sr != imr));

Update U-Boot's atmel_qspi_transfer() to use the same pattern,
ensuring that both flags are observed even if they are not set
simultaneously.

Venkatesh Yadav Abbarapu 6b772a0bcc cadence_qspi: fix odd byte read issue in STIG mode
In DDR mode, even bytes are read using DMA, while the remaining odd
bytes are read using STIG mode. However, the data is not correctly
transferred into the flash read data lower register because the
supplementary byte of the STIG opcode is not being written to the
opcode extension register, resulting in incorrect data being read.

To resolve this issue, when using STIG transactions, the corresponding
supplementary byte of any STIG opcode must be defined in the Opcode
Extension Register (Lower). Issue has been observed on the Macronix
MX66UM2G45G flashes.

Venkatesh Yadav Abbarapu bfa3f147e1 spi: cadence_qspi: Set tshsl_ns to at least one sclk_ns
tshsl_ns is the clock delay for chip select deassert. This is the delay in
master reference clocks for the length that the master mode chip select
outputs are de-asserted between transactions.

The minimum delay is always SCLK period to ensure the chip select is never
re-asserted within one SCLK period.

That is why tshsl_ns delay should be at least one sclk_ns value. If it is
less than sclk_ns, set it equal to sclk_ns.
